How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Point Pleasant?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Point Pleasant Studio Apartments | $1,610 | $1,050 | $2,275 |
Point Pleasant 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,377 | $1,215 | $6,480 |
Point Pleasant 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,116 | $1,460 | $6,040 |
Point Pleasant 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,208 | $1,774 | $4,380 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Point Pleasant
How much are Studio apartments in Point Pleasant?
There are currently 6 Studio Apartments in Point Pleasant with rent ranges from $1,050 to $2,275 with an average price of $1,610.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Point Pleasant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Point Pleasant ranges from $1,215 to $6,480 with an average monthly rent of $2,377.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Point Pleasant c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Point Pleasant range from $1,460 to $6,040.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,116.
How expensive are Point Pleasant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 12 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Point Pleasant on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,774 to $4,380 - averaging $3,208 for the location.
